Practice skin-to-skin care from birth 1️⃣
Put your baby in skin-to-skin contact from the first moment and do not delay in putting him to the breast. This will allow him to be guided by your scent and to suckle in a manner more instinctive.
If the first feeding takes place more than 6 hours after birth, the sucking reflex will be less natural. Also avoid perfumes and essential oils which could disturb their sense of smell (also valid for people who visit you in the maternity ward).

Experiment with different breastfeeding positions 2️⃣
Try multiple breastfeeding positions until you find the one that suits you best. That is to say, the most comfortable for you and your baby.
A good alignment will always promote effective suction and minimize pain. So here we go, we try the position of the Madonna, the rugby ball or even the koala… there are some more than ten that you can test!

Don't put pressure on yourself 3️⃣
One of the biggest concerns for breastfeeding moms is whether their baby drinks enough milk. So even if you can't know how much milk is ingested, as long as baby is wet at least 5 to 6 diapers per day and that weight gain is regular, there is no apparent reason for concern.
Keep in mind that many factors can nevertheless impact your breastfeeding: difficulty breastfeeding, growth spurt, disrupted milk production, etc.

Change breasts at each feeding 4️⃣
This tip will help you balance your feelings about breastfeeding and do not systematically solicit the same breast. This also helps to promote better milk production and avoid congestion. But above all, that baby does not develop a preference for one of the two sides!

Be flexible and adapt 5️⃣
It is normal for the baby change your feeding schedule as he grows. Growth peaks or developmental phases can influence one's behavior. So don't worry if you see him changing his habits, on the contrary, change with him by adapting to these developments.
So even if sometimes it's difficult or you're feeling sluggish, to give yourself the best chance, always keep calm, drink lots of water and above all, do not hesitate to ask for advice from a midwife in case of doubts.
